solemnize
Translation
to solemnise, to perform a ceremony, to celebrate
Examples
They will solemnize their marriage in a church.
They will solemnise their marriage in a church.
The treaty was solemnized by a grand ceremony.
The treaty was solemnised by a grand ceremony.

Etymology
From Latin 'solemnis' (ceremonial, formal). The suffix '-ize' makes it a verb, meaning 'to make solemn'.
